Training Records

Log training courses, track completion dates and validity periods, record grades and certificate references, and monitor overdue recurrent training.

Module: HR · 5 steps · camo_engineer admin

Browse Training Records
1 Open the Training List

Navigate to HR → Training. The list at /hr/training shows all training records with employee name, training type, course name, completion date, and due status.

Click any row to view details. Click + New Training to add a new record.

2 Filter & Search

Use the Training Type filter (Initial, Recurrent, Type Rating, Safety, HF/CRM, etc.) and the Due Status filter (Current, Due Soon, Overdue) to focus on specific records.

Add a Training Record
3 Open the New Training Form

Click + New Training or navigate to /hr/training/new.

4 Fill Training Details
FieldRequiredNotes
Employee *YesSelect the trainee from the employee list.
Training Type *YesInitial, Recurrent, Type Rating, Safety, HF/CRM, EWIS, Fuel Tank Safety, or Other.
Course Name *YesOfficial name of the training course.
Training ProviderNoOrganisation or institute that delivered the training.
Start DateNoWhen the training began.
Completion Date *YesDate the training was completed.
Validity (months)NoHow long the training is valid. System calculates the next due date.
Certificate RefNoCertificate or completion reference number.
GradeNoPass/Fail or score achieved.
RemarksNoAdditional notes about the training.

Set the Validity field for recurrent training (e.g. 12 months for annual HF/CRM). The system will automatically flag the record as “Due Soon” or “Overdue” when renewal approaches.
5 Submit

Click Create to save the training record. It appears on the employee’s profile page under the Training section and feeds into the HR dashboard’s overdue training KPI.

Overdue recurrent training may trigger DGCA audit findings. Monitor the HR dashboard’s Overdue Training KPI and address any gaps promptly.
